      Is there any way to set SU to always have the print to landscape? I almost never print in Portrait. Each document I create I always have to go into print setup and switch the default from portrait to Landscape. I've tried setting in the template but new files revert to portrait. I'd prefer not to set it in the printer as my other apps mostly need Portrait.

        In Windows, SketchUp prints to a printer, not to a format. If you object to the extra clicks when you print, then create a duplicate printer that prints to landscape instead of portrait.

        1. Open the printers and faxes folder and right click on your printer, in this example 'HP100'. Select Properties.
        2. Click on Ports tab, look for the port, something like "USB001" "Virtual printer port..." . Write it down.
        3. Start the Add Printer wizard, and on the port drop down select the exact same port above.
        4. On the driver page, select the printer (if displayed) or put in the printer's driver disk.
        5. At the 'replace or use the installed driver' prompt, use the installed one.
          -- It is your call whether to make this 'new' printer your default printer.
        6. In the printer's folder, rename the printer to something like 'HP100 landscape' or 'SketchUps printer'
        7. Right click on the printer, select Printing Preferences.
        8. Make Landscape the Printer Orientation, click on Apply then on the OK button. Just clicking the 'OK' button doesn't always change it permanently.
